Protect Yourself from Unpaid Invoices: What Every Freelancer Needs to Know

Success

$4,509,252—that’s the amount of unpaid labor that 385 freelancers across 38 states have added to the “World’s Longest Invoice” at the time of this writing. This initiative by the Freelancers Union raises awareness for one of the key challenges for freelancers across multiple industries—getting paid. The number of freelancers in the U.S. has exploded in recent years.

Moody’s Predicts $250 Billion U.S. Office Property Value Loss By 2026

Allwork

As the U.S. workforce increasingly leans towards remote and hybrid work environments, the commercial real estate sector faces unprecedented vacancy challenges — and a new report predicts they’re going to quickly get much worse, at a staggering cost. A detailed report published by Moody’s Analytics predicts the U.S. office vacancy rates will reach 24% by 2026 — a significant jump from the current rate of 19.8%.

Half Of Workers Expect To Work Past 70 As Financial Strain Intensifies

Allwork

Retirement is moving farther out of reach for most workers as nearly half of employees report living paycheck-to-paycheck and the number of people who expect to work past 70 skyrockets. The 2024 Global Benefits Attitudes Survey , published by WTW, surveyed 10,000 U.S. employees to reveal this sentiment is being driven by rising costs of living, as 88% of U.S. workers say they struggle to meet basic living costs.

Majority of working parents say they would look for a new job if they were required to travel

Workplace Insight

New research among working parents claims that three quarters (74 percent) would look for a new job if they were asked to travel to a central office five days a week. British Council for Offices Chief Executive Richard Kauntze to step down in summer 2025

Workplace Insight

After soon-to-be 25 years of serving as Chief Executive for the British Council for Offices, Richard Kauntze will be stepping down in summer 2025. His successor will be appointed by the BCO Presidential Team in due course. During Mr Kauntze’s tenure, the BCO has grown in membership and become established firmly as the office sector’s source of education, guidance and discussion.

Supporting young cancer survivors in the workplace

Workplace Insight

Cancer rates in under-50s have surged by 24 percent since 1995 , despite common misconceptions that it primarily affects older generations. With this alarming increase, more young professionals are being diagnosed and returning to the work in the midst of their treatment and recovery. The growing number of people, especially young people, working with cancer creates a new challenge for HR leaders: are their organisation adequately supporting people?
